How they compare
Paraguay currently reports 0.533 against 0.526 in Maldives, a difference of 0.007.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 126 shared years of data; in 1900 it was Maldives ahead.
Maldives ranks 122nd and Paraguay ranks 121st of 176 countries.
Across the 13 decades both report, Maldives averaged higher in 9 and Paraguay in 4.

About this data
Central estimate of the extent to which women are free from forced labor, have property rights and access to the justice system, and enjoy freedom of movement.
